The indulgent Obsidian Temptation is a sophisticated blend of rich cocoa, robust stout, and zesty orange essences. This exquisite drink is perfect for any occasion throughout the year.   

Ingredient list 

  • Cointreau 
  • Dartmoor Ex-Bordeaux Whisky 
  • Guinness 
  • Terry’s Chocolate Orange 
  • Orange peel

How to make the Dartmoor Dark Delight:   

To make this delicious and unique cocktail, start by filling a shaker with ice. Next, pour in a 25-ml shot of Cointreau for a touch of sweetness. Follow that up with a double shot of Dartmoor Ex-Bordeaux Whisky for a rich and smoky flavour profile.

Give the shaker a good shake to mix all the ingredients together. Once well mixed, carefully pour the mixture into a glass, ensuring not to spill any of the precious concoction. Now, it is time to add a special twist by pouring just under a half-pint of Guinness into the glass.

To elevate the presentation, garnish the cocktail with grated Terry’s Chocolate Orange, adding a hint of chocolatey goodness. For that final touch, add some matchsticks of orange peel, releasing their aromatic oils and providing a burst of citrusy freshness.

Now, sit back, sip, and enjoy this delightful and indulgent drink that combines the flavours of whisky, Guinness, chocolate, and orange peel in a harmonious blend. Cheers!
